當前位置 主頁 > 技術大全 >

              Linux課程入門:掌握Linux基礎技巧
              課程linux

              欄目:技術大全 時間:2024-12-01 15:48



              掌握未來技術脈搏:深入探索“課程Linux”的無限可能 在當今這個數字化時代,技術的飛速發展不僅重塑了我們的生活方式,也深刻影響了各行各業的發展軌跡

                  在這場技術革命中,Linux操作系統以其開源、穩定、高效的特點,成為了無數開發者、系統管理員乃至整個技術生態不可或缺的一部分

                  因此,掌握“課程Linux”不僅是個人技能提升的關鍵一步,更是通往未來技術前沿的必經之路

                  本文將深入探討學習Linux課程的重要性、核心內容、實踐應用以及它如何助力個人職業發展,旨在激發讀者對這一領域的濃厚興趣和積極行動

                   一、Linux:技術世界的基石 Linux,這個誕生于1991年的開源操作系統,由芬蘭計算機科學家林納斯·托瓦茲(Linus Torvalds)創建,最初僅作為個人項目存在

                  然而,憑借其開放源代碼的哲學、強大的社區支持和不斷優化的性能,Linux迅速成長為全球范圍內最受歡迎的服務器操作系統之一,并在嵌入式系統、云計算、大數據處理、人工智能等多個領域展現出強大的生命力

                   Linux的魅力在于其高度的可定制性和靈活性

                  用戶可以根據自己的需求定制系統,從內核編譯到軟件包管理,幾乎每一個細節都可以調整

                  這種特性使得Linux能夠適應從智能手機到超級計算機的廣泛硬件平臺,成為開發者測試、部署應用的理想選擇

                   二、課程Linux:開啟技術探索之旅 學習“課程Linux”,意味著你將踏入一個充滿挑戰與機遇的新世界

                  這門課程不僅涵蓋了Linux系統的基本操作、文件管理、用戶權限管理等基礎知識,還深入講解了Shell腳本編程、進程管理、網絡配置、系統安全等高級技能

                  通過系統學習,你將逐步構建起對Linux系統的全面理解,為后續的技術探索打下堅實的基礎

                   1.基礎操作與文件管理:掌握Linux系統的基本命令,如`ls`、`cd`、`cp`、`rm`等,學會在終端中高效瀏覽、移動、復制和刪除文件

                  理解Linux的文件系統結構,如根目錄`/`下的各個子目錄及其功能,以及如何通過路徑訪問文件

                   2.用戶與權限管理:學習如何創建、修改和刪除用戶賬戶,理解Linux中的權限模型(所有者、所屬組、其他人),以及如何使用`chmod`、`chown`等命令調整文件權限,確保系統安全

                   3.Shell腳本編程:Shell腳本是Linux下自動化任務執行的重要工具

                  學習Bash(Bourne Again SHell)的基本語法,包括變量、條件判斷、循環結構、函數定義等,能夠編寫簡單的腳本,提高工作效率

                   4.進程管理與系統監控:理解Linux下的進程概念,學會使用`ps`、`top`、`htop`等工具查看系統進程狀態,掌握`kill`命令終止進程

                  同時,學習如何使用`vmstat`、`iostat`等命令監控系統性能,優化資源使用

                   5.網絡配置與服務管理:掌握Linux網絡配置的基本方法,包括IP地址設置、DNS解析、防火墻規則配置等

                  了解如何安裝、配置和管理常用的網絡服務,如Apache、Nginx、MySQL等,為構建Web應用環境做準備

                   6.系統安全:學習Linux系統的安全策略,包括密碼策略、SSH密鑰認證、防火墻配置、SELinux或AppArmor的使用等,提高系統防御能力

                   三、實踐出真知:Linux課程的實際應用 理論知識的學習固然重要,但將所學應用于實踐才是提升技能的關鍵

                  通過參與項目實踐、解決實際問題,你可以更深刻地理解Linux的運作機制,鍛煉解決問題的能力

                   - 搭建個人開發環境:利用Linux系統搭建Python、Java、C/C++等編程語言的開發環境,利用Git進行版本控制,體驗Linux下開發的高效與便捷

                   - 服務器運維:參與Linux服務器的日常維護,包括系統更新、備份恢復、故障排查等,積累實戰經驗,提升系統管理和運維能力

                   - 云計算與大數據:在AWS、Azure等云平臺上部署Linux虛擬機,學習使用Docker、Kubernetes等容器化技術,為云計算和大數據處理項目提供支持

                   - 開源項目貢獻:加入GitHub上的開源項目,通過提交代碼、修復bug、撰寫文檔等方式,與全球開發者交流,提升代碼質量和團隊協作能力

                   四、Linux技能:職場競爭力的倍增器 在求職市場上,擁有Linux技能無疑是一塊閃亮的金字招牌

                  無論是互聯網巨頭、科技企業,還是政府機構、教育機構,都在積極尋求具備Linux系統管理、開發、運維能力的專業人才

                  掌握Linux不僅意味著你能夠勝任更多崗位,還能在團隊中發揮關鍵作用,推動項目高效推進

                   此外,Linux社區的活躍氛圍也為個人成長提供了豐富的資源

                  通過參與社區討論、技術分享、在線課程等方式,你可以不斷拓寬視野,緊跟技術前沿,為職業生涯的長遠發展奠定堅實基礎

                   結語 總而言之,“課程Linux”不僅是通往技術殿堂的一把鑰匙,更是開啟未來無限可能的起點

                  在這個充滿機遇與挑戰的時代,讓我們以學習為舟,以實踐為帆,勇敢地駛向Linux技術的廣闊海洋

                  通過不斷學習與實踐,你將不僅收獲技術的成長,更能在這一過程中發現自我、實現價值,成為推動社會進步的重要力量

                  現在就行動起來,加入Linux的學習大軍,共同探索這個充滿魅力的技術世界吧!

            主站蜘蛛池模板: 湾仔区| 金昌市| 崇左市| 平凉市| 清水河县| 文水县| 来凤县| 壶关县| 高密市| 临颍县| 吐鲁番市| 大宁县| 海门市| 新野县| 九江市| 夏邑县| 营山县| 九龙县| 浏阳市| 自贡市| 桓台县| 肇东市| 和政县| 南宁市| 宿迁市| 武威市| 阳山县| 阜宁县| 西安市| 随州市| 东光县| 翁源县| 化德县| 丰城市| 高台县| 栾城县| 鹤岗市| 米易县| 建水县| 巴楚县| 清河县|